Output 627145ebb3024cb4da27fe668e2fd7919c893fc28c810d9a4e6888c5b2a3a960:0

value
48593
script pubkey
OP_0 OP_PUSHBYTES_20 ec1639da0cf0dae9de8bf8df184b9a19a96eaa56
address
bc1qastrnksv7rdwnh5tlr03sju6rx5ka2jk4tw29z
transaction
627145ebb3024cb4da27fe668e2fd7919c893fc28c810d9a4e6888c5b2a3a960
confirmations
51032
spent
true